揭开低代码的神秘面纱:一场技术变革的序章
低代码平台,作为近年来崛起的一种新型软件开发模式,正在悄然改变着企业的IT建设路径。它通过简化编程流程,降低技术门槛,让非专业人员也能参与到软件开发中来。这一变革不仅提高了开发效率,降低了成本,更推动了数字化转型的加速。在这篇文章中,我们将深入揭秘低代码的核心原理、应用场景及未来趋势,帮助您全面了解这一技术革命。
一、低代码平台的核心原理:技术解密与工作流程重构
低代码平台的基本概念
低代码平台(Low-Code Platform,简称LCP)是一种可视化的软件开发工具,它通过图形化界面和拖拽式操作,将复杂的编程逻辑封装成可视化的组件,用户无需编写大量代码即可完成应用程序的开发。

核心原理:可视化编程与组件化设计
低代码平台的核心原理在于将传统的编程语言转换为可视化的编程语言。用户通过拖拽组件、配置属性、设置逻辑关系等方式,完成应用程序的构建。这种设计方式极大地简化了开发流程,降低了技术门槛。
工作流程重构:从需求到应用的快速迭代
低代码平台的工作流程重构主要体现在以下几个方面: 需求分析:通过可视化界面,快速了解用户需求,减少沟通成本。 设计开发:基于组件化设计,快速搭建应用原型,实现快速迭代。 测试与部署:自动化测试工具,确保应用质量,简化部署流程。
实施流程
- 需求调研:了解用户需求,明确应用目标。
- 平台选择:根据需求选择合适的低代码平台。
- 组件搭建:根据需求,选择合适的组件进行搭建。
- 逻辑配置:配置组件之间的逻辑关系。
- 测试与优化:进行功能测试和性能测试,优化应用。
可采用的多种方法
- 组件库:提供丰富的组件库,满足不同场景的需求。
- 可视化配置:通过可视化界面,简化配置过程。
- 自动化测试:自动化测试工具,提高测试效率。
可能遇到的各类问题及相应的解决策略
- 组件兼容性问题:选择兼容性好的平台和组件。
- 性能瓶颈:优化代码,提高性能。
- 安全性问题:加强安全防护,防止数据泄露。
二、低代码平台的应用场景:跨界融合,赋能各行各业
企业内部应用
低代码平台在企业内部应用场景广泛,如: 业务流程管理:简化业务流程,提高工作效率。 客户关系管理:提升客户满意度,增强客户粘性。 供应链管理:优化供应链流程,降低成本。
政府部门应用
低代码平台在政府部门的应用,如: 政务服务:简化政务服务流程,提高办事效率。 公共安全:提升公共安全水平,保障人民生命财产安全。
教育行业应用
低代码平台在教育行业的应用,如: 在线教育:搭建个性化学习平台,提高学习效果。 教育管理:简化教育管理流程,提高管理效率。
医疗行业应用
低代码平台在医疗行业的应用,如: 电子病历:简化电子病历管理,提高医疗质量。 远程医疗:搭建远程医疗平台,方便患者就医。
三、低代码平台的未来趋势:智能化、生态化、全球化
智能化:AI赋能,提升开发效率
随着人工智能技术的不断发展,低代码平台将更加智能化。通过AI技术,平台将能够自动识别用户需求,推荐合适的组件和配置,进一步提升开发效率。
生态化:构建开放生态,促进产业协同
低代码平台将构建开放生态,吸引更多开发者、企业加入,共同推动产业发展。通过产业协同,实现资源共享、优势互补,推动低代码平台的广泛应用。
全球化:拓展国际市场,助力全球数字化转型
低代码平台将拓展国际市场,助力全球数字化转型。通过本地化适配,满足不同国家和地区的需求,推动全球数字化进程。
四、低代码平台的挑战与机遇:把握趋势,迎接五、低代码平台的挑战与机遇:把握趋势,迎接未来
技术挑战:兼容性与性能的平衡
随着低代码平台的普及,技术挑战也随之而来。如何在保证兼容性的同时,提升平台的性能,是一个重要的课题。例如,一些低代码平台在处理大量数据时可能会出现性能瓶颈,这就需要平台开发者不断优化算法,提高数据处理效率。安全挑战:数据保护与隐私合规
在数字化时代,数据安全和隐私保护尤为重要。低代码平台在简化开发流程的同时,也带来了数据安全和隐私合规的挑战。如何确保用户数据的安全,遵守相关法律法规,是低代码平台需要面对的重要问题。人才挑战:培养复合型人才
低代码平台的兴起,对人才的需求也发生了变化。企业需要培养既懂业务又懂技术的复合型人才,以更好地适应低代码开发模式。这要求教育机构和企业共同努力,加强相关人才的培养。六、低代码平台的创新实践:跨界融合,引领行业发展
跨界融合:低代码与物联网的结合
低代码平台与物联网(IoT)的结合,为各行各业带来了新的发展机遇。通过低代码平台,企业可以快速搭建物联网应用,实现设备互联和数据采集,从而提升生产效率和智能化水平。创新实践:低代码在金融行业的应用
在金融行业,低代码平台的应用主要体现在风险管理、客户服务等方面。通过低代码平台,金融机构可以快速搭建风险管理模型,提高风险识别和预警能力;同时,也可以简化客户服务流程,提升客户满意度。案例分享:低代码平台助力企业数字化转型
某大型制造企业通过引入低代码平台,实现了生产流程的优化和智能化升级。该企业利用低代码平台搭建了生产管理系统,实现了生产数据的实时采集和分析,有效提高了生产效率和产品质量。七、低代码平台的未来展望:生态建设,共创共赢
生态建设:构建开放平台,吸引更多开发者
低代码平台的未来,离不开生态建设。构建开放平台,吸引更多开发者加入,共同推动低代码平台的发展,是平台企业的重要任务。共创共赢:产业协同,推动数字化转型
低代码平台的发展,需要产业各方的共同努力。通过产业协同,实现资源共享、优势互补,共同推动数字化转型,是低代码平台未来发展的关键。国际化发展:拓展国际市场,助力全球数字化转型
随着低代码平台的成熟,其国际化发展将成为趋势。拓展国际市场,助力全球数字化转型,是低代码平台企业的重要战略目标。【PART1-CHECK】序号五-七连续。八、低代码平台的颠覆性变革:重塑行业格局
重塑开发模式:从专业到全民
低代码平台的颠覆性之一在于它彻底改变了软件开发的传统模式。过去,软件开发是一项高度专业化的工作,需要深厚的编程知识和技能。而现在,低代码平台让非专业人员也能参与到软件开发中来,从而实现了从专业开发到全民开发的转变。优化资源配置:提高开发效率
低代码平台通过简化开发流程,减少了人力成本和时间成本,使得企业能够更加高效地配置资源。这种优化不仅提高了开发效率,还使得企业能够更快地响应市场变化,增强竞争力。促进创新:激发企业活力
低代码平台降低了开发门槛,使得更多的企业能够尝试创新。这种创新不再局限于大型企业,中小企业也能通过低代码平台快速开发出满足市场需求的应用,从而激发整个行业的活力。九、低代码平台的未来趋势:智能化与个性化
智能化:AI赋能,提升用户体验
随着人工智能技术的不断进步,低代码平台将更加智能化。AI技术将能够帮助平台自动完成一些复杂的任务,如代码生成、性能优化等,从而提升用户体验。个性化:定制化开发,满足多样化需求
未来,低代码平台将更加注重个性化开发。通过提供更加丰富的组件和配置选项,平台将能够满足不同用户和企业的多样化需求,实现真正的定制化开发。跨平台兼容:无缝衔接,拓展应用场景
随着移动设备和云计算的普及,低代码平台将更加注重跨平台兼容性。通过无缝衔接不同平台和设备,低代码平台将拓展其应用场景,为更多行业和用户提供服务。十、低代码平台的可持续发展:合规与责任
数据合规:确保用户隐私安全
在数据驱动的时代,数据合规成为低代码平台可持续发展的关键。平台需要确保用户数据的安全和隐私,遵守相关法律法规,以赢得用户的信任。社会责任:推动行业健康发展
低代码平台在推动行业发展的同时,也需要承担社会责任。平台企业应积极参与社会公益活动,推动行业健康发展,为构建和谐社会贡献力量。持续创新:引领行业未来
低代码平台需要持续创新,以适应不断变化的市场和技术环境。通过不断推出新技术、新产品,低代码平台将引领行业未来,推动数字化转型的深入发展。常见用户关注的问题:
一、低代码平台是什么?它与传统开发方式有什么区别?
低代码平台是一种新兴的开发方式,它允许开发者通过可视化的界面和拖拽式操作来构建应用程序,而不需要编写大量的代码。这种平台的核心优势在于简化了开发流程,降低了开发门槛,使得非专业开发者也能参与到应用开发中来。
与传统开发方式相比,低代码平台主要有以下区别:
- 开发效率更高:低代码平台通过可视化界面和组件库,大大缩短了开发周期。
- 开发门槛更低:无需深厚的编程基础,即使是业务人员也能快速上手。
- 成本更低:低代码平台减少了人力成本,降低了开发成本。
- 灵活性更强:虽然低代码平台简化了开发流程,但仍然提供了丰富的定制化选项,满足不同业务需求。
二、低代码平台有哪些应用场景?
低代码平台的应用场景非常广泛,以下是一些典型的应用场景:
- 企业内部应用:如客户关系管理(CRM)、供应链管理(SCM)、人力资源管理等。
- 移动应用开发:如企业内部移动应用、移动办公应用等。
- 网站开发:如企业官网、电商平台、社区论坛等。
- 物联网应用:如智能家居、智能穿戴设备等。
三、低代码平台的核心原理是什么?
低代码平台的核心原理主要包括以下几个方面:
- 可视化开发界面:通过拖拽组件、配置属性等方式,实现应用的快速构建。
- 组件化开发:将应用功能拆分成一个个可复用的组件,提高开发效率。
- 数据驱动:通过数据模型来定义应用的数据结构,实现数据的统一管理和操作。
- 云原生架构:基于云计算技术,实现应用的弹性扩展和快速部署。
四、低代码平台的未来趋势是什么?
随着技术的不断发展,低代码平台在未来将呈现以下趋势:
- 智能化:低代码平台将更加智能化,通过人工智能技术,实现自动代码生成、智能推荐等功能。
- 生态化:低代码平台将与其他技术、平台进行深度融合,形成更加完善的生态系统。
- 定制化:低代码平台将提供更加丰富的定制化选项,满足不同企业的个性化需求。
- 国际化:低代码平台将支持多语言、多地区,满足全球用户的需求。

















